A continuous-state population-size-dependent branching process {X t } is a modification of the Jiřina process. We prove that such a process arises as the limit of a sequence of suitably scaled population-size-dependent branching processes with discrete states. The extinction problem for the population X t is discussed, and the limit distribution of X t / t obtained when X t tends to infinity.